Department of Music – Tenure Track Appointment

 

The Music Department at St Francis Xavier University (StFX) is inviting applications for a Tenure Track position in Jazz Studies, with a focus in Drum Set/Percussion, to begin July 1, 2023.

 

The Department of Music seeks candidates who can contribute to and strengthen the diversity of our community and will prioritize applications from one or more of the following underrepresented groups: individuals who identify as women, Indigenous persons, members of visible minorities, persons with disabilities, persons identifying as 2SLGBTQIA+, or any others who would contribute to the diversity of our community.

 

Candidates must have significant professional performance experience in Jazz/Studio Drum Set, with an emphasis in Jazz and its related sub-genres, as well as experience with applied studio instruction, classroom teaching and ensemble leadership at the post-secondary level. The Department of Music seeks to expand its offerings and welcomes candidates who demonstrate expertise in one or more of the following areas: African American and/or African Canadian music, Indigenous music, Latin Jazz, Ethnomusicology (including Jazz History), or Feminism in Jazz and Popular Music. The successful candidate will be responsible for 15 credit hours of teaching at the undergraduate level and will be expected to be active in creative work (performance, composition, recording, etc.) and/or scholarly research in their field. Applicants will be required to work in masterclass and ensemble environments. The successful candidate will also be required to perform as a part of the faculty ensemble for visiting artists, and faculty recitals when required. Other teaching duties will be based on the candidate’s expertise and experience.

 

A terminal degree (Ph.D., D.M.A., etc.) is preferred; a Master’s degree in an appropriate discipline is required.

About the Music Department

 

StFX Music is a pioneer in jazz education in Canada. Our jazz program, which was established in 1977, was the first in Canada to offer a Bachelor of Music Degree in Jazz Studies. Located in historic Gilmora Hall, our jazz faculty boasts some of the best improvising musicians in Canada, and our program focuses on mentorship and strong, practical performance skills. The Visiting Artist series (past artists include John Abercrombie, Tierney Sutton, Peter Erskine, Larry Grenadier, Mike Stern, and many more!) brings internationally renowned performers to perform for and work with our students. Graduates of our program have gone on to successful performance careers in a variety of genres, as well as working in musical theatre, arts organizations, education, and more. Our graduates have also moved on to further study in well-respected graduate programs throughout North America.
